Yosemite's natural firefall: A number of conditions permitting,

Horsetail Falls in Yosemite, turns into a ribbon of surreal color,

backlit by the setting sun. This rare phenomenon can be witnessed a

few days each February when the weather Gods co-operate with:

sufficient snow at the source, warm weather to melt some of it and

then a clear sunset in a usually cloudy and stormy February!
